Job Search Place Limited is looking for a dynamic sales leader to join Cisco Systems for its UK Central Government, Health, and Education team. This role offers the chance to influence public services across the UK and requires a successful candidate to drive strategic success while leading a team of Regional Sales Managers.

The ideal candidate will have strong experience in enterprise software sales within the UK public sector and will engage with C-suite leaders in governmental and educational institutions.

Prepare Real-Life Examples

Craft a few STAR (Situation, Task, Action, Result) stories that demonstrate your experience in similar roles. Whether it’s a project that made a difference in the community or a challenging situation you managed, be ready to express how your skills and experiences make you a valuable asset for Job Search Place Limited.
